- 近义词
- 反义词
- 作茧自缚in a cocoon around oneself;be caught in one's own trap;cocoon oneself like silkworms;fall into a pit of one's own digging ;
- 作法自毙make a law only to fall foul of it oneself;be caught by one's own laws [device];be hoist with [by] one's own petard;be injured [caught] by what one intended as a snare for others ;
- 自食其果reap what one has sown;be made to pay for one's rabid evildoings;As you brew, so must you drink.;As you make your bed, so you must lie in it.;reap as one has sown ;
- 自讨苦吃get into [be in] hot water;ask [look] for trouble;burn (one's) fingers;do sth. which will only cause trouble to oneself;ask for it ;
- 自投罗网fall into a snare;bite the hook;come walking right into the trap;(be) caught in a net (through one's own fault) ;
- 自掘坟墓dig one's own grave;bring ruin upon oneself;draw ruin upon oneself;work for one's own destruction ;
- 自取灭亡bring about [invite] one's own destruction [extinction];bring destruction on oneself;court one's own ruin [disaster;doom] ;
- 自取其祸bring misery [misfortune] on [upon] oneself;bring down disaster upon one's own head ;
- 咎由自取bring trouble to oneself;have only oneself to blame;He is bringing the trouble on himself.;It is nobody's fault but his own. ;
- 引火烧身draw fire against [on] oneself;draw the fire upon oneself;induce criticisms on oneself;make self-criticism to encourage criticism from others ;
- 自取其咎bring blame on oneself;have only oneself to blame;receive punishment through one's own fault ;
- 自食恶果be hoisted by one's own petard;become the victim of one's own evil deeds ;
- 双语例句 更多例句
他知道再次透支他会与银行有麻烦的, 过去我曾帮助过他, 但这次我只能让他自作自受了.
《简明英汉词典》
- 今日热词
- 热门搜索
- each other pron.(用作动词或介词的宾语)互相,彼此;
- bundle n.捆,包;一批;婴儿;极度;〈医〉集束化治疗;v.赶,匆忙打发;捆绑销售(软件);
- granddaughter n.(外)孙女;
- produce v.引起;生产;生长;造出;出示;栽培;制作(电影等);n.农产品;
- urge v.敦促,催促;推,拉;驱赶;强烈要求;n.冲动;强烈的欲望;
- than prep.比(用于比较级之后);多/小/少于;(表示一事紧跟另一事发生)就;conj. 与其说,而不是;
- range n.一系列;区间,范围;射程,射击场;类,种;山脉;牧区;炉灶;音域;v.变化,变动;包括…之间的各类事物;排列;漫步,徘徊;
- onto prep.到…之上;对…了解;[数]映射到…上;向,朝;朝向,面向(某个方向);
- nor conj.也不;也不是;和 neither 或 not 连用;n.“或非”;
- offshore adj.海上的;近海的;投放海外的;离岸的;adv.在近海岸;
- Christmas n.圣诞节(12月25日);圣诞节期间
- silk n.丝,蚕丝;丝绸,丝织物;(用于缝纫的)丝线;王室法律顾问;

